Correction: Estee Lauder analyst note

Courtesy Newsvine - business  Wed, 05/06/2009 - 13:52

In a May 5 story about Estee Lauder, The Associated Press erroneously described Fabrizio Freda as chief executive who took over during the third quarter.

Freda is the president and chief operating officer of Estee Lauder. He is expected to become CEO on July 1.
